Mesothelioma Lawyers

A mesothelioma lawyer can help you file a lawsuit against negligent asbestos manufacturers. They can also help with trust fund claims and VA benefits.

Financial hardship is a frequent problem for those with mesothelioma. Treatment expenses, travel costs as well as funeral costs can quickly mount up. Compensation can help alleviate these burdens. Compensation may also cover other damages like suffering and pain.

Asbestos-related sufferers should consider whether they would like to submit a claim to the mesothelioma trust fund. Although these claims aren't legally a lawsuit, they can help victims receive compensation from asbestos companies that are responsible for the exposure. Mesothelioma lawyers know how to file trust fund claims and assist victims in determining which asbestos companies are liable.

Mesothelioma attorneys with experience can make claims against asbestos trust funds on behalf of their clients, in addition to filing mesothelioma suits. These are monies set aside by negligent asbestos companies in the event that they are forced to declare bankruptcy. These funds can be used to pay mesothelioma compensation to the victims.

A mesothelioma legal team can also make wrongful death claims on behalf of loved ones who have passed away due to asbestos exposure. Compensation awarded in these cases could help family members for funeral expenses loss of wages, funeral expenses and more.

Mesothelioma lawyers usually are on a contingency fee which means they only receive compensation when their client is successful in securing an award or settlement. This allows victims and their families the opportunity to pursue justice without worrying about how they will pay the lawyer for their services. This arrangement is especially beneficial for people with illnesses that prevent them from working or going to court to defend their rights.
